An attempt by the local government of an Indonesian province to curb prostitution – by making it mandatory for masseuses to padlock their pants – has come under fire by a women’s empowerment minister who termed the move as “highly insulting” to women.

Batu in Indonesia’s east Java province sees a steady influx of tourists who contribute to the local economy. The government there says the chastity padlock move is aimed at maintaining the clean tourism appeal of the region.

The minister who has opposed the move as “misguided” says there are other ways besides padlocks to curb prostitution, like installing CCTV monitors in massage parlors, for instance.
